It felt like stepping inside the story.

The moment the lights dimmed, the massive wraparound screen completely immersed the audience. Every scene surrounded us, making it feel as though we had been transported from our seats in Las Vegas straight into Dorothy's world.

And then came the tornado.

I've watched The Wizard of Oz countless times growing up, but this was something entirely different. As the winds began to build, the Sphere's incredible visuals wrapped around the audience from every direction. The sound system made it feel as if the storm was actually moving around us. Houses, fences, trees, and debris seemed to swirl overhead while the room vibrated with the power of the storm.

For a few unforgettable minutes, it honestly felt like we were caught inside the tornado with Dorothy.

It was one of those moments where everyone around me simply stopped talking and stared in amazement.

Then came one of the funniest and most unexpected moments of the entire experience.

During one of the orchard scenes, apples began flying toward the audience. Thanks to the Sphere's mind-blowing visual effects, it looked incredibly realistic—and instinct took over. I reached out my hand and "caught" one!

Of course, there wasn't an actual apple, but for that split second, my brain was completely convinced there was. I couldn't help but laugh, and judging by the reactions around me, I wasn't the only one reaching into the air.

That's the magic of the Sphere.

It blurs the line between watching a show and becoming part of it.

The technology is almost impossible to describe until you've experienced it yourself. The picture quality is unbelievably sharp, the scale is breathtaking, and the immersive audio makes every scene feel alive. Whether you're soaring over Oz, walking the Yellow Brick Road, or standing before the Emerald City, you don't feel like you're watching—you feel like you're there.
